del.icio.us räknare

2008-05-06 – 09:21

Vill du veta hur många personer som har en viss sida som bokmärke och använder sig av del.icio.us? För att åstadkomma detta behövs enbart några få rader kod:


function deliciouscount($url) {

$html = getpage("http://badges.del.icio.us/feeds/json/url/data?url=".urlencode($url));
$json = json_decode($html);
return $json[0]->{'total_posts'};

}

Observera att getpage() är en funktion som jag skrivit själv som hämtar en sida med hjälp av curl samt att du kommer att få error 999 om du gör för många förfrågningar.

Med en lätt modifiering av ovanstående kod går det även att få ut vad en sida har för taggar.

Gillar du detta inlägg? Sharing is caring:
Bloggy Pusha Facebook TwitThis Maila artikeln! Skriv ut artikeln!
Du bör också läsa något av följande inlägg:
  1. 2 Responses to “del.icio.us räknare”

  2. Dina kodexempel är alltid intressanta! Tack!

    Skrivet av Jonny Elofsson, Maj 6, 2008

  3. Tack Jonny!

    Skrivet av Jonas, Maj 6, 2008

Skriv en kommentar